Bear (bonded with Teddy)'s Story

I'm Bear, a 1 year old Abyssinian male guinea pig who was surrendered with my buddy, Teddy, at a local animal shelter. We love to run around and need a lot of space to do our zoomies. We are good about having our nails cut and being handled. We come for treats and to smell hands. We love hay, romaine, peppers, radishes, carrots, cucumber, etc If you are interested in being my forever family, please go to the ADOPTION tab on our website www.ogpr.org and complete the REQUIRED 4 steps.<br/><br/>We ask for a minimum donation of $50 per guinea pig made to the rescue. One free wellness check at our specified vet is included with each adopted guinea pig.

Our Mission
Oakhurst Guinea Pig Rescue is a 501(c)3 Non-Profit Organization based in Decatur Georgia dedicated to finding forever homes for unwanted, abused and neglected guinea pigs. We are licensed by the Georgia Department of Agriculture.
